Armed Forces Day was recently celebrated at the old Historical Courthouse in Downtown Blairsville. Families gathered on the lawn to tie ribbons for their loved ones serving in the military at home and abroad.

DDA Program Manager Janet Hartman welcomed participants and introduced guests. Blairsville Mayor Jim Conley gave a short speech in honor of the U.S. Military and thanked people for coming out to show support. Mr. Hubert Moss sang a beautiful rendition of the Star Spangled Banner. Traffic came to a stand still for a few moments as passer-bys realized that our national anthem was being broadcasted from the courthouse bell tower.

Chaplain Bob Huggins, North Georgia Honor Guard, said a heartfelt prayer asking God to bless our soldiers and keep them safe. The Armed Forces Day ceremony was short and sweet but accomplished its purpose – to honor and remember the men and women who are bound by oath and duty to serve and protect the United States of America.

A great big “Thank you and God Bless You” to the Army, Navy, Air Force, Marine Corps, and Coast Guard personnel, past and present, for serving their country - from the citizens of Blairsville, Georgia.
